Overview Puradine 5% Ointment
Dermasept 5% Ointment acts as both an antiseptic and disinfectant. It's indicated for treating and preventing wound and cut infections by eliminating harmful microorganisms and inhibiting their proliferation. Dermasept 5% Ointment is for external application only, strictly following your physician's instructions. Ensure the affected area is clean and dry prior to use. Always wash hands thoroughly before and after application. Consistent use maximizes therapeutic benefit; avoid overuse, as this won't accelerate healing and may increase side effects. Maintaining cleanliness of the affected area enhances efficacy. Potential side effects include localized skin irritation, redness, or itching. Persistent side effects warrant medical consultation. Avoid eye contact; if contact occurs, flush with water and seek immediate medical advice. Discontinue use immediately if an allergic reaction (rash, lip/throat/facial swelling, breathing/swallowing difficulties, dizziness, faintness, nausea) occurs.

How Puradine 5% Ointment works:
Topical Puradine 5% ointment provides antiseptic action on infected or at-risk skin. Its slow-release iodine formulation inhibits or eliminates the proliferation of infectious microbes.

P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Topical Puradine 5% ointment should be used cautiously during pregnancy.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the risks and advantages before prescribing it. Always seek medical advice.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Applying Puradine 5% Ointment while breastfeeding is considered safe. Research in humans indicates minimal drug transfer to breast milk, posing no known risk to the infant.
